Nottingham City Centre

Nottingham City Centre blends medieval charm with modern energy. The historic castle stands above mysterious sandstone caves that wind beneath bustling streets. Market Square pulses with street performers and traditional pubs where Robin Hood legends still echo. Victorian red-brick buildings in the Lace Market showcase the city's industrial heritage. Explore theaters, music venues, and bars that bring the center to life after dark. The compact, pedestrian-friendly layout makes it easy to discover hidden gems. Shopping options range from modern centers to independent boutiques in Hockley. The efficient tram network connects major areas for stress-free exploration.

Lace Market

This historic quarter of Nottingham tells the story of British industrial heritage through its Victorian-era buildings and cobblestone streets. Once the world's lace manufacturing hub, the Lace Market now buzzes with creative energy and artistic flair. St Mary's Church and Nottingham Contemporary art gallery anchor this cultural district. The neighborhood's red-brick factories house design studios, independent boutiques, and trendy bars that come alive after dark. Visitors can explore converted warehouses filled with galleries and atmospheric venues for live music. Walking these historic streets offers a perfect blend of authentic industrial character and modern artistic innovation.

Hockley

Hockley buzzes as Nottingham's Creative Quarter, where Victorian warehouses house artist studios and colorful street murals. Independent record shops spill vinyl onto cobblestone alleys lined with vintage boutiques and specialty coffee roasters. The art deco Broadway Cinema anchors this bohemian hub with its distinctive facade. The area comes alive after dark with numerous bars, music venues, and underground clubs. Browse local art in exposed brick galleries or catch cultural events like the Hockley Hustle music festival. Most attractions sit within easy walking distance, making this walkable neighborhood perfect for creative exploration.

West Bridgford

West Bridgford offers a peaceful retreat from Nottingham's busy center. This affluent suburb charms visitors with its tree-lined streets and attractive Victorian homes. Cricket enthusiasts will love the proximity to the historic Trent Bridge Cricket Ground. The neighborhood balances suburban tranquility with easy access to riverside walks and green spaces. Local life centers around Central Avenue with its independent boutiques and cozy cafes. Bridgford Park and West Bridgford Park provide perfect spots for outdoor leisure along the River Trent. Sports fans can catch exciting matches at City Ground while enjoying authentic English suburban living.

Best time to go to Nottingham

The best time to visit Nottingham can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Nottingham falls in July,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Nottingham fal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with no rain.

What's the seasonal weather like in Nottingham?
The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 60°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 41°F. Average annual precipitation for Nottingham is 27 inches.
